SOME MOTORCYCLES TO BE EXEMPT FROM EMISSIONS TESTING

Last November we reported that a concerted effort by a host of motorcycle enthusiasts and organizations like ABATE, AMA, and other interested parties had raised the possibility that Arizona motorcycles should be exempt from emissions testing in the not too distant future. We are pleased to report a partial victory in that effort.

Working in concert with the Arizona Department of Environmental Quality (ADEQ) the collaborative effort of these individuals and groups was successful in getting the House Environmental Committee to unanimously endorse HB2357 which will exempt motorcycles registered in Pima County from having to pass emissions testing as part of the registration and renewal process.

It is expect that the Senate will likely follows suit and later this year the respective bills will pass both houses of the Arizona legislature.

Maricopa Country failed to meet the acceptable standards for exclusion of emissions testing. However dissection of the study has been conducted by Steve Coomer and his analysis shows the ADEQ findings to be erroneous for the Maricopa motorcycle study results. The matter is being revisited and we are optimistic that Maricopa will enjoy exception status in the not too distant future.
According to Steve, "Arizona is the only state still testing motorcycles as most other states have accepted the fact that motorcycles represent a mere 1/3 of 1% (0.3%) of total HC emissions in the United States. Within Arizona, motorcycles represent 0.216% (0.002157) of the mobile emissions sources. In Maricopa County, motorcycles make-up 1.9% of the mobile fleet and contribute less than 1/2 of 1% (0.00457) of the total mobile emissions." This was stated in his letter to the Arizona Senate.
This is an excellent example of how diverse motorcycling interests can work together towards initiatives and legislative actions that make sense and prove to be beneficial to all concerned.
